What Are Online Home Improvement Loans?

Online home improvement loans are financial products designed to help homeowners fund renovations, repairs, and upgrades. Unlike traditional bank loans that often require in-person visits and extensive paperwork, online lenders offer a digital application process, making it faster and more convenient to secure funds for your home projects. You can easily research different lenders and loan options from the comfort of your home, comparing terms and finding the best fit for your needs.

Frequently Asked Questions About Online Home Improvement Loans

How quickly can I get approved for an online home improvement loan?

Many online lenders offer a streamlined application process that can lead to quick decisions, sometimes within minutes or hours. However, the actual funding time can vary depending on the lender and your specific circumstances.

Do I need good credit to get an online home improvement loan?

While a good credit score can help you secure better interest rates, some online lenders offer options for individuals with varying credit histories. You will need to provide an active credit report for evaluation regardless of your score.

Is having home equity important for these loans?

Yes, having equity in your home can significantly improve your chances of approval and often helps you qualify for lower interest rates, as it provides security for the loan.
